Job Description

Network Operations Center Engineer

Purpose:

L1 support on Incident resolutions

Key Responsibilities:

  • Utilize

    strong technical skills on L2 and L3 networking protocols

    to support network operations.
  • Apply understanding of

    cloud platforms

    such as GCP, AWS, Azure, and IBM to enhance network performance and reliability.
  • Implement

    ITIL incident, problem, and change management practices

    , adhering to defined service level agreements.
  • Demonstrate

    flexibility in work approach and responsibilities

    , including participation in

    24/7 rotational shifts

    .
  • Investigate and resolve network faults

    , handling incidents (P1 through P4) within specified SLAs.
  • Collaborate closely with external suppliers

    (e.g., BT, Verizon) to address ongoing issues effectively.
  • Report network status to key stakeholders

    , ensuring transparency and timely communication.
  • Exhibit

    self-starter qualities

    , capable of working with minimal supervision.
  • Display

    self-motivation

    and the ability to

    multitask efficiently

    .
  • Maintain a

    positive and cooperative attitude

    , even in stressful situations.

Qualification:

Certifications (Preferred but Not Mandatory):

  • CCNA

    (Cisco Certified Network Associate) - Fundamental networking knowledge.
  • General networking concepts.
  • ITIL Foundation

    - Understanding IT service management processes.

Technical Skills:

  • Networking Basics:

    OSI Model, TCP/IP, VLANs, Subnetting, Palo Alto Firewalls, Routing & Switching.
  • Monitoring Tools:

    Experience with tools like BMC Helix, Nagios.
  • Incident Handling:

    Familiarity with ticketing systems like SMP, Remedy, or Jira.
  • Basic Troubleshooting:

    Ability to perform ping, traceroute, telnet, SSH, SNMP checks for connectivity issues.
  • Linux/Windows Basics:

    Understanding log analysis and CLI commands.
  • Cloud & Virtualization (Optional):

    Exposure to AWS, Azure, or GCP can be beneficial.
